Output 72606e5dfae881b4623aaa0d69f595dcf947bec54047045abe0ce6d998bf4529:7

value
505568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 578da7e0611063a4067c683fb9e05efb2d0cba40 OP_EQUAL
address
39fxQeZ41o3XwUDCHKMeQoxcxBadebVJhG
transaction
72606e5dfae881b4623aaa0d69f595dcf947bec54047045abe0ce6d998bf4529
spent
true